Coordinator, Academic Programs Nursing

Performs administrative and programmatic activities that support faculty role and responsibilities related to teaching activities in the Dallas nursing programs. Coordinates, manages and implements program-related activities, following policies and guidelines. Work is performed under general supervision of the Associate Dean and performance is based upon completion of assignments and results obtained. The performance evaluation is conducted through the performance evaluation system and in accordance with the University Policies & Procedures.
ORGANIZATIONAL RELATIONSHIPS
Reports to: Associate Dean
Supervises: May supervise program staff, volunteers, and Student Assistants
ESSENTIAL DUTIES - May include, but not limited to the following:
* Develops and maintains databases relevant to the academic programs.
* Monitors activities to assure compliance with policies and guidelines.
* Demonstrates proficiency with technology through various program activities.
* Utilizes effective communication skills with students, faculty, administration, and others.
* Collects data for reports.
* Provides administrative and programmatic support to faculty.
* Prepares student letters along with timely distribution to appropriate university offices and students.
* Resolves office-related technology issues to ensure functional office equipment
* Creates and updates records ensuring accuracy and validity of information
* Provides administrative support to all faculty teaching in the academic programs.
* Schedules meetings and events.
* Assists in daily office needs of faculty.
* Submits requests for purchase of office supplies
* Maintains a filing system for data on customers and external partners
* Distributes incoming and outgoing mail.
* Answers and redirects phone calls.
* Makes faculty travel arrangements and prepare reimbursement documents.
* Prepares university RTAs for faculty conducting student clinical site visits and ensures appropriate routing for faculty reimbursement
* Provides adjunct faculty support for course-related teaching assignments
* Manages queries from university departments, faculty and students.
* Files and updates contact information of students and clinical agency partners.
* Coordinates upload of undergraduate course syllabi and faculty CVs.

Bachelor's degree in education, technology, business, or other related area. Master's degree preferred.
Five years of administrative experience in business, education, technology, or other related areas. Experience in database development and technology preferred.
Regular and reliable attendance at the University during regular scheduled days and work hours is an essential function of this position.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ES - The following are essential:
* Working knowledge of office practices and processes.
* Knowledge of development of databases.
* Ability to organize work effectively, conceptualize and prioritize objectives and exercise independent judgment based on an understanding of organizational policies and activities.
* Ability to establish and maintain effective work relationships with students, faculty, staff, and the public.
* Ability to communicate effectively orally, by phone, in person, and in writing.
* Ability to represent the programs, department, and University in a friendly, courteous, and professional manner.
* Proficiency with technology including but not limited to use of computer and other office equipment.
* Knowledge of office policies and procedures
* Excellent organizational and time-management skills
* Ability to problem-solve with attention to details.
* Outstanding communication and interpersonal abilities
* Excellent organizational skills
* Familiarity with office management procedures and basic accounting principles
